Description

Exchange-Traded Funds For Dummies, 3rd Edition will guide readers through the investment process so they invest wisely and learn to make a profit. The stock market can seem daunting, but with the help of Dummies, anyone can learn how to invest in ETFs. They're transparent, easy to trade, and tax-efficient. Don't be scared away by the constant innovation of ETFs. Get ahead of the curve and start investing with confidence.
